July 29, 2002

NPR's Larry Abramson reports that Qwest Communications has become the latest telecom company to take a hit in the market after announcing problems with its books. Qwest shares were down 26 percent today after the company said it had improperly accounted for more than a billion dollars in sales from 1999 to 2001.
